Hollywood Heavyweights Join ‘Ibelin’: A True Story of Life, Love, and World of Warcraft
A star-studded cast including Sir Anthony Hopkins, Toni Collette, and Stephen Graham has signed on to the film “Ibelin,” a narrative feature based on the inspiring true story of Norwegian gamer Mats Steen and his rich, hidden life within the online world of World of Warcraft.
The Story: Life in Azeroth
“Ibelin” dramatizes the life of Mats Steen, a young man who lived with a degenerative muscular disease. While his family feared he was withdrawing from the world due to his condition, Mats was, in fact, creating a profound, vibrant existence online. Under the character name Ibelin—a virtual alter ego admired for his humor, kindness, and courage—Mats found connection and community in the massive multiplayer online role-playing game (MMORPG) World of Warcraft.
The film is adapted from the real Mats Steen’s blog, “Musings of Life,” and will explore two parallel worlds:
Mats’ Family Life: The narrative will depict his “loving, funny, slightly chaotic family” who only fully discovered the depth and breadth of his virtual connections after his death.
The WoW Community: The story will celebrate the thousands of fellow gamers who became admirers and friends of Ibelin, demonstrating the profound power of friendship forged across digital lines.
The Talent Behind the Project
The film boasts an impressive creative team and ensemble cast:
Director: Morten Tyldum, the Oscar-nominated director of The Imitation Game, is helming the project.
Screenplay: Written by BAFTA nominee Ilaria Bernardini (Citadel: Diana) and Oscar-nominated screenwriter Hossein Amini (The Wings of the Dove).
Lead Cast:
Charlie Plummer (The Long Walk) is set to star, likely as Mats Steen/Ibelin.
Stephen Graham (The Irishman, Adolescence) and Toni Collette (Hereditary, The Sixth Sense) are joining the cast, likely as key family members or figures in Mats’ life.
Two-time Oscar winner Sir Anthony Hopkins (The Silence of the Lambs, The Father) is also attached in an undisclosed role.
The cast is rounded out by Isabela Merced and Maisy Stella.
Producers: The film is being produced by Vendôme Pictures and Pathé, reuniting the banners that previously collaborated on the Best Picture Oscar-winner CODA.
Building on a Documentary Foundation
The story of Mats Steen has already gained acclaim. “Ibelin” is a scripted dramatization following the success of the 2024 Peabody Award and Emmy-nominated documentary, “The Remarkable Life of Ibelin,” which was acquired by Netflix. The feature film aims to build on that foundation by providing an emotional and cinematic exploration of the life that was quietly redefined inside the fantasy realm of Azeroth.
Principal photography is slated to begin in Europe in 2026.
